What is a cordless power tool set?
A cordless power tool combo kit clearance tool set is a collection of tools that consists of battery-powered designs and accessories like battery chargers, batteries and storage bags. These sets vary from two to 9 tools and are a fantastic option for home enhancement jobs that require several tools. They are also helpful when you are upgrading your old corded tools to cordless models. Cordless tool kits typically include core battery-powered tools that see the most use, such as drill/drivers, effect motorists and circular and reciprocating saws. A lot of also include secondary tools, such as orbital sanders and oscillating tools. They might likewise consist of extra devices, such as a flashlight and a jigsaw.
While the variety of tools in a combo kit is an essential consideration, it is just as crucial to think about the quality of those tools. Higher-end models include more powerful tools that can take on a wider variety of tasks. These tools are likewise generally lighter and use more runtimes than lower-end designs.

Amp-hours
The amp-hours of a cordless power tool set can have a substantial influence on for how long you can use the tools before the batteries need to be charged. Look for a battery with higher amp-hour rankings for a longer run time. Also, make sure the battery and charger deal with the tools in your set.
The majority of power tool brands use multiple voltage systems and tool lineups to cover various jobs. Some even have actually specialized power-intensive tools that need batteries with higher amp-hours. For instance, a PORTER-CABLE combo set consists of some of the most effective tools you can find in any set. Its tools include a hammer drill with 1,800 inch-pounds of torque and a circular saw that reaches 5,800 transformations per minute. Its battery is ranked at 24V for more 6 piece power tool set than you 'd get out of a standard cordless set.
While the majority of users understand that voltage relates to power, not everyone comprehends the difference between amp-hour and power capability. Amp-hour is a procedure of charge capability and is defined by the amount of discharge current a battery can provide for a provided amount of time.
A lot of batteries used in cordless tools are Lithium-Ion (Li-ion) or Nickel-Metal Hydride (NiMH). These are essentially primary cells that can be stringed together, and each cell has a specific nameplate capacity. Nevertheless, there is a great deal of variance in the quality of these cells and in their performance within the battery pack, particularly when they are charged and utilized with different tools.

Chargers
Among the most important parts of a cordless power tool set is a battery charger. These are stand-alone systems that the batteries slide into or onto. Some are smart, while others are easy.
Intelligent chargers keep an eye on the state of charge and handle the charging process to optimize battery life. They also prevent overcharging. They usually have a timer that shows when the battery is all set to be removed and are created to avoid heat buildup. This is very important because cadmium batteries can gas out if left charged for too long.
Some of these battery chargers consist of a switch circuit to show when the battery is connected and when it has actually been detached.
